Is India’s Auto Cycle Shifting as Maruti Slips While 2-Wheelers Shine?

BofA notes key shifts in India’s auto sector: Maruti loses share, Hero and Eicher outperform in 2-wheelers, and trucks show renewed traction while EV momentum softens.

Is India’s Auto Cycle Shifting as Maruti Slips While 2-Wheelers Shine?

About the Update

BofA’s latest auto coverage suggests notable movement across passenger vehicle, 2-wheeler and commercial vehicle segments. While Maruti’s share softened post-festive season, momentum in Hero MotoCorp and Eicher Motors remains strong. Meanwhile, early signs of revival in trucks and moderation in EVs indicate a more balanced demand cycle ahead.

The industry dynamics indicate a rotation in market leadership pockets, potentially offering traders fresh volatility and sector-specific opportunities.

Highlights

๐Ÿ”น Maruti share declines to 39% vs festive ~43%.

๐Ÿ”น Hyundai & Mahindra regain pockets of market strength.

๐Ÿ”น Hero MotoCorp shines with ~35% 2W share—second strong month.

๐Ÿ”น Eicher Motors’ Royal Enfield tops 110K+ domestic retails.

๐Ÿ”น Truck segment sees fresh pickup after muted quarters.

๐Ÿ”น EV demand moderates in both 2W and passenger vehicles.

Auto Segment Momentum Snapshot

Segment Trend Key Driver
Passenger Vehicles Mild cooling Reduced discounts
2-Wheelers Strong Hero & Eicher strength
CV / Trucks Improving Post-lull pickup
EVs Moderating Demand normalization

Segment divergence is creating pockets of opportunity, particularly where leadership looks sustainable.
